Output 82d5d58e1974fc0025dcafec9be07fdbfd6466f7e502fb90b3664be46615fa89:1

value
657664136
script pubkey
OP_HASH160 OP_PUSHBYTES_20 851a816ba91861f9dfaf22f56323754186178b45 OP_EQUAL
address
3DpoYhGLeydfqSvV8A9LXjUHGU1uEfdhGx
transaction
82d5d58e1974fc0025dcafec9be07fdbfd6466f7e502fb90b3664be46615fa89
spent
true